Multi key sort from: https://stackoverflow.com/questions/1143671/python-sorting-list-of-dictionaries-by-multiple-keys

"""Sort a list of dicts using multiple keys | |
Also be able to have the different keys sort in different orders | |
""" | |
from pprint import pprint | |
unsorted_data_a = [{'title': 'Foo Beta', | |
'date': '2018-06-03', | |
'value': 5}, | |
{'title': 'A Foo', | |
'date': '2018-06-01', | |
'value': 5}, | |
{'title': 'Foo Delta', | |
'date': '2018-06-02', | |
'value': 1}, | |
{'title': 'Foo', | |
'date': '2018-06-02', | |
'value': 5}, | |
{'title': 'Foo Alpha', | |
'date': '2018-06-03', | |
'value': 5}, | |
{'title': 'Foo Alpha', | |
'date': '2018-06-03', | |
'value': 3}, | |
] | |
from operator import itemgetter | |
from functools import cmp_to_key | |
def multikeysort(items, columns): | |
comparers = [ | |
((itemgetter(col[1:].strip()), -1) if col.startswith('-') else (itemgetter(col.strip()), 1)) | |
for col in columns | |
] | |
def cmp(a, b): | |
return (a > b) - (a < b) | |
def comparer(left, right): | |
comparer_iter = ( | |
cmp(fn(left), fn(right)) * mult | |
for fn, mult in comparers | |
) | |
return next((result for result in comparer_iter if result), 0) | |
return sorted(items, key=cmp_to_key(comparer)) | |
# Tests | |
# Sort on date (desc), then title (asc), then value (asc) | |
sorted_test1 = multikeysort(unsorted_data_a, ['-date', 'title', 'value']) | |
pprint(sorted_test1) |
